Output 2f8fa7347de690a31546e9860cd5cdae2451b00aef0dcbb74962fb39320a0b07:0

value
11365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1689ca215852697e3c85c8d53009fd98f481752d OP_EQUAL
address
33kBrYvkRViXQGP9ZuzHX7JJzBg7r579u7
transaction
2f8fa7347de690a31546e9860cd5cdae2451b00aef0dcbb74962fb39320a0b07
confirmations
291949
spent
true